The National Institute of Technology Delhi (NIT Delhi) has released recruitment notification 05/2026 for the position of Assistant Professor. This is a walk-in interview opportunity for qualified candidates in the field of Mathematics and Applied Mathematics. The institute is seeking applications for two contractual positions with a competitive monthly remuneration.
The recruitment process involves a direct walk-in interview scheduled for 23 June 2026 at the institute's campus in Delhi. This opportunity is specifically targeted at candidates with strong academic credentials in mathematical sciences who are looking to build a career in teaching and research at a premier technical institution.

About the recruitment
The National Institute of Technology Delhi, an institution of national importance, is conducting recruitment for Assistant Professor positions on a contractual basis. This recruitment drive, identified by advertisement number 05/2026, aims to fill two vacancies in the mathematics department.
NIT Delhi is one of the 31 NITs established by the Government of India and offers und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ral programs in various engineering and science disciplines. The institute is known for its academic excellence and research contributions in technical education.

Documents Required
For walk-in interviews, candidates must carry all original documents along with self-attested copies. The document checklist typically includes educational certificates (B.Sc., M.Sc., Ph.D. degree certificates and mark sheets), proof of date of birth, category certificate (if applicable), experience certificates, research publications, and photo identity proof.
Candidates should also carry recent passport-sized photographs and a detailed curriculum vitae highlighting their academic achievements, research work, teaching experience, and any other relevant accomplishments. It is advisable to organize all documents in a systematic manner for easy verification during the interview process.
Preparation Tips
Preparation for an Assistant Professor interview at an NIT requires thorough knowledge of the subject area and teaching methodology. Candidates should review advanced topics in mathematics and applied mathematics, particularly focusing on their area of specialization.
It is recommended to prepare a presentation on research work and teaching philosophy. Candidates should be ready to discuss their doctoral research, publications, and future research plans. Practicing teaching demonstrations and anticipating questions about curriculum development, student assessment methods, and institutional contributions can significantly improve interview performance.
